## **Career Category** Information Systems ## ## **Job Description** _ABOUT AMGEN_ Amgen harnesses the best of biology and technology to fight the world’s toughest diseases, and make people’s lives easier, fuller and longer. We discover, develop, manufacture and deliver innovative medicines to help millions of patients. Amgen helped establish the biotechnology industry more than 40 years ago and remains on the cutting-edge of innovation, using technology and human genetic data to push beyond what’s known today. _ABOUT THE ROLE_ _Role Description:_ The Scrum Master is a leader and coach who facilitates team events, processes, and supports teams in delivering value. The role involves facilitating communication and collaboration among teams, ensuring alignment with the program vision, managing risks and dependencies, and driving relentless improvement. _Roles & Responsibilities:_ * Lead and manage product delivery using agile frameworks and techniques. How to Apply on Workday
- Workday has a multi-step form — save your progress after every section.
- "Apply With LinkedIn" can fail or lose data; manual entry is more reliable.
- Watch for the "Submit for Review" final step — hitting "Save" alone does not submit.
- Job requisition numbers are useful when following up with HR by email.
